Standard Parts of a Pipes System
Pipelines and Tubing
At the heart of your plumbing system are the pipelines and tubing that lug water throughout your home. These can be made from numerous products such as copper, PVC, or PEX, each with its benefits in terms of longevity and cost-effectiveness.
Fixtures: Sinks, Toilets, Showers, and so on.
Fixtures like sinks, commodes, showers, and bathtubs are where water is made use of in your house. Understanding exactly how these components connect to the plumbing system aids in diagnosing problems and intending upgrades.
Shutoffs and Shut-off Points
Valves regulate the flow of water in your pipes system. Shut-off shutoffs are important during emergencies or when you require to make repairs, allowing you to separate parts of the system without interfering with water circulation to the entire home.
Water System System
Key Water Line
The main water line links your home to the metropolitan water or a personal well. It's where water enters your home and is distributed to numerous fixtures.
Water Meter and Pressure Regulatory Authority
The water meter actions your water use, while a pressure regulatory authority guarantees that water moves at a safe stress throughout your home's plumbing system, stopping damage to pipes and components.
Cold Water vs. Hot Water Lines
Comprehending the difference between cold water lines, which provide water straight from the main, and warm water lines, which lug heated water from the water heater, assists in repairing and planning for upgrades.
Drain System
Drain Piping and Traps
Drain pipes carry wastewater far from sinks, showers, and commodes to the drain or septic system. Catches protect against sewer gases from entering your home and also catch debris that could create obstructions.
Air flow Pipelines
Ventilation pipelines permit air right into the water drainage system, stopping suction that could slow drain and create traps to empty. Proper ventilation is essential for keeping the integrity of your plumbing system.

Water Furnace
Sorts Of Water Heaters
Hot water heater can be tankless or standard tank-style. Tankless heaters heat water as needed, while containers keep warmed water for immediate usage.
How Water Heaters Link to the Plumbing System
Comprehending just how water heaters attach to both the cold water supply and warm water distribution lines helps in detecting concerns like inadequate hot water or leaks.
Upkeep Tips for Water Heaters
Routinely flushing your hot water heater to eliminate sediment, checking the temperature level setups, and examining for leakages can extend its life expectancy and improve power efficiency.
Typical Pipes Concerns
Leaks and Their Reasons
Leakages can occur because of maturing pipes, loose installations, or high water stress. Attending to leaks without delay avoids water damages and mold development.
Clogs and Blockages
Blockages in drains pipes and bathrooms are usually caused by flushing non-flushable things or a buildup of grease and hair. Utilizing drain screens and bearing in mind what drops your drains pipes can stop obstructions.
Signs of Pipes Troubles to Watch For
Low tide pressure, sluggish drains pipes, foul odors, or unusually high water expenses are indicators of potential plumbing problems that must be addressed promptly.

Draft Of Supply
These blueprints calculate the approximate lengths and placements of hot and cold water supply lines. The package includes a variety of blueprints, as well as details on water, drain, and vent lines, as well as installation guidelines, legends, and explanatory comments.
Still, the plans don't always account for the fact that the pipes' precise placement may depend on the specifics of each building. Fixture placement, dimensions, the minimum height from the floor, distance from the wall, symbols, and other information are typically included in rough-in plumbing.
Gas Piping
Natural gas and propane appliances may be installed in nearly all homes. Fuel for the stove, oven, furnace, etc., is piped through iron, polyethylene, and steel pipes. Lines are combined using threaded fittings that screw together and are sealed at the joint the seal functions as a protective barrier to keep harmful substances out.
Heightening of the DWV
The system that transports the wastewater and air out of the home is called a Drain-Waste-Vent elevation, or DWV for short. This section addresses the direction that exhaust vents, drain pipes, and traps in plumbing fixtures all point upward. Primarily, it demonstrates how various fixtures' airflow will work. A reference drawing doesn't have to be made directly on top of architectural plans.
Pipes of the Appropriate Dimensions
Pipes must be properly sized to prevent future obstructions and costly repairs. Undersized pipes will prevent the system from working properly and will not fulfill plumbing standards.
Inadequate water pressure from the pipes or inconsistent water temperatures between fixture models is possible issues. Similarly crucial is selecting an appropriate pipe type. PVC pipes are widely used, but they break easily and must be replaced more often than stronger materials like copper or PEX after they're installed in a home.
The efficiency of the plumbing system and the reduction in future maintenance efforts are directly related to the material and size of the pipes.
